Relevance of Probate Bonds



Why are probate bonds critical for protecting your loved ones in legal issues?

Probate bonds play a crucial role in making certain that the wishes laid out in a will are accomplished effectively and without any mismanagement of assets. By requiring the executor of an estate to acquire a probate bond, the court includes an extra layer of protection for the beneficiaries involved.

In the unfavorable event that the executor falls short to meet their obligations or messes up the estate's properties, the probate bond provides a type of economic recourse for the recipients. This bond functions as a guard, guaranteeing that the beneficiaries will obtain their rightful inheritances as specified in the will.

Without probate bonds, the beneficiaries could be left vulnerable to potential scams, mismanagement, or errors in the administration of the estate. For that reason, having probate bonds in position is vital for protecting the interests and well-being of your loved ones during the probate procedure.

Sorts Of Probate Bonds



To much better understand exactly how to secure your enjoyed ones with probate bonds, it's important to comprehend the various sorts of probate bonds readily available.

There are mostly three kinds of probate bonds: administrator bonds, executor bonds, and guardian bonds. Manager bonds are called for when a person passes away without a will, and the court designates a manager to manage the estate. Executor bonds, on the other hand, are needed when a will is in area, and the court selects an administrator to carry out the dead person's wishes. Last but not least, guardian bonds are necessary when a person is assigned as the guardian of a minor or incapacitated individual.

Understanding these differences is critical as each type of probate bond offers a distinct function in guarding the assets and passions of the estate and its beneficiaries.
